Transaction 426558632049071ff3a4fc54e630cd5d5082e3c6a5b49fa68ffcb7107b5948ae

8 Input
2 Outputs
  • 426558632049071ff3a4fc54e630cd5d5082e3c6a5b49fa68ffcb7107b5948ae:0
  • value  999347
    address  3D5Xhj8aAWpzURL2xJrzySKn8NT5NLt1db
  • 426558632049071ff3a4fc54e630cd5d5082e3c6a5b49fa68ffcb7107b5948ae:1
  • value  9458062
    address  17LRbghbeowAoEJ152kQz7yZwRpSb8yjrx